Hong Kong International Airport sets a benchmark with its top-tier facilities, designed with the comfort and convenience of passengers in mind. Here’s what you’ll find:
From luxurious lounges like the Plaza Premium Lounge to Cathay Pacific's sleek, state-of-the-art lounges, you’ll find plenty of places to relax and recharge. Enjoy comfortable seating, showers, and gourmet cuisine while you wait for your flight.
Stay connected with fast, free Wi-Fi available throughout the terminals. Ideal for catching up on work, streaming your favourite content, or staying in touch with loved ones.
Love retail therapy? HKG is home to over 200 stores offering everything from high-end fashion and electronics to local souvenirs. Don’t miss the duty-free options for fabulous savings.
Treat your taste buds to international and local delicacies at the airport’s wide array of restaurants, cafés, and food courts. Whether it’s a steaming bowl of wonton noodles or a quick coffee, there’s something for everyone.
Keep boredom at bay with the IMAX Theatre showing the latest blockbusters, or unwind at world-class golf simulators in the GreenLive Air facility.
Families travelling with kids will appreciate the numerous play zones and child-friendly facilities, ensuring little travellers stay happy and occupied.
HKG offers seamless connections, including the Airport Express train, buses, and taxis, making travel to and from the airport incredibly convenient.
Have some extra time at hand? Here are five exciting activities and attractions around HKG that are just a short ride away.
Home to natural beauty and endless exploration, Lantau Island is just a short trip from the airport. Highlights include the majestic Tian Tan Buddha (Big Buddha) and Ngong Ping 360 cable car, offering breathtaking panoramic views.
Shoppers, rejoice! Visit Citygate Outlets, located conveniently close to the airport, for exceptional deals on luxury and designer brands. Perfect for snagging a bargain before catching your flight.
Step back in time with a visit to Tung Chung Fort, a historic site near the airport. This serene location is perfect for history lovers interested in exploring Hong Kong's heritage.
If you’re travelling with family, the Marine Discovery Centre at Tai O Village provides a great mix of fun and education. It’s an excellent spot to learn about the local marine ecosystem.
Yes, Disneyland is located just 20 minutes away! Whether you’re travelling with kids or indulging your inner child, a quick exploration of the Happiest Place on Earth is undoubtedly worth it.

Navigating visa and immigration can often be overwhelming for first-time visitors, but HKG ensures the process is straightforward and efficient.
Many nationalities, including US, UK, and EU citizens, are exempt from visas for short stays in Hong Kong. Check the Immigration Department’s official website for specific requirements based on your nationality.
Hong Kong operates separately from mainland China’s visa policies. If you’re planning to visit mainland China, you’ll need additional visas.
If you are connecting to another international flight, you may be eligible for a visa-free transit, as long as you meet the specific criteria.
HKG border control officers are known for their professionalism, ensuring a hassle-free experience. Be sure to have your travel documents, onward ticket, and accommodation details ready for a smooth process.

Hong Kong International Airport (HKG), located on Lantau Island, is one of the busiest airports in the world. Opened in 1998, it serves as a major hub for international flights, connecting travelers to over 220 destinations globally. The airport features a modern design, state-of-the-art facilities, and a commitment to sustainability, making it a top choice for travelers.
